Definition of the patients: ♯1 Long-term disease WebMay 4, 2024 · Immediate hypoglycemia treatment. If you have hypoglycemia symptoms, do the following: Eat or drink 15 to 20 grams of fast-acting carbohydrates. These are sugary foods or drinks without protein or fat that are easily converted to sugar in the body. Try glucose tablets or gel, fruit juice, regular (not diet) soda, honey, or sugary candy. how to digest sugar https://ohiospyderryders.org

WebAs the population of the United States grows older, more sedentary, and obese, the risk of developing diabetes and its complications will increase. Epidemiological studies have identified diabetes mellitus as a major independent risk factor for cardiovascular disease. Over 65% of patients with diabetes mellitus die from a cardiovascular cause. how to digest food properly

This 100-item quiz will test your knowledge and ability to differentiate the different types of diabetes … WebApr 22, 2011 · Correlation between A1C and FPG is ~0.85%, which means that as many as 30% of the variation in FPG is not explained by A1C and vice versa. Nothing is known about changes in A1C during the development of diabetes. A1C levels of 6.0–6.5% do not predict diabetes as effectively as FPG and 2-h PG (OGTT).

WebJan 15, 2024 · Tests include: Random blood glucose tests – commonly used to test for type 1 diabetes. Urine glucose test. Fasting plasma glucose tests (FPG tests) HbA1c test. Oral glucose tolerance tests. Additional diagnostic tests, such as urine ketone tests, GAD autoantibodies tests or C-peptide tests may also be used, as part of the diagnosis, to ... how to digital download moviesWebJun 5, 2024 · The classification system of diabetes mellitus is unique because research findings suggest many differences among individuals within each category, and patients can even move from one category to another, except for patients with type 1 diabetes..
